The San Antonio Aquarium is a unique attraction that offers a blend of aquatic and terrestrial animals, with a focus on interactive experiences. The facility is wheelchair accessible, with a parking lot and entrance that accommodate visitors with mobility impairments. The aquarium features a variety of exhibits, including touch tanks, fish feeding, an aviary, and an inflatable play area for kids.While the aquarium is a great place for families and children, some visitors have noted that the facility can be overcrowded and noisy, particularly during peak hours. Additionally, some of the animal enclosures have been criticized for being small and not providing adequate space for the animals.One of the standout features of the aquarium is its innovative approach to animal interaction. Visitors can touch and feed a variety of animals, including stingrays, fish, and even some reptiles and amphibians. This hands-on approach makes the aquarium a unique and engaging experience for visitors of all ages.However, some visitors have noted that the aquarium's pricing can be steep, particularly for families or groups. The facility charges extra for some of the interactive experiences, which can add up quickly. Additionally, some visitors have noted that the aquarium's staff can be unfriendly or unhelpful at times.Despite these issues, the San Antonio Aquarium remains a popular destination for families and animal lovers.
